The MCR100-6RL from ON Semiconductor is a highly reliable silicon controlled rectifier (SCR) that is designed to provide efficient and robust performance for a wide range of applications. This SCR is packaged in a versatile 3-pin TO-92 package, which makes it suitable for through-hole mounting, offering ease of integration into various circuit designs.
With a peak repetitive off-state voltage (Vdrm) of 400V and a current rating of 0.8A, the MCR100-6RL is capable of controlling medium power levels while maintaining a compact footprint. This makes it an ideal choice for applications requiring controlled rectification and switching, such as motor control, lighting, and power regulation circuits.
The device features a high surge current capability, which allows it to handle overloads effectively without failure. This characteristic is particularly beneficial in applications where inrush currents or transient spikes are common. Additionally, the MCR100-6RL offers a low gate trigger current (Igt), which ensures that it can be easily triggered into conduction with minimal power, making it compatible with logic-level devices and microcontrollers.
ON Semiconductor's commitment to quality is evident in the MCR100-6RL's construction, as it is built to provide long-term reliability and stability. The device is also characterized by its low holding current, ensuring that once triggered, it remains in the conducting state with a minimal amount of current, thus reducing power dissipation and improving overall efficiency.
